基于模型辨识的数控机床专用伺服电机位置控制
Position Control Based on Model Identification for Servo Motor Using in Computer Numerical Control
摘要
Abstract
Servo motor used in computer numerical control (CNC) need be controlled precisely and fast.But the current servo driver based on Proportion (P) for error was not good for the high performance application.A novel control method based on model identification was proposed.Firstly,a least square algorithm was used to obtain the servo driver model.Then,a compensation controller based on P controller was designed for driving the gain of over transfer function equal to 1,so that the output could track the input signal precisely.The experiments demonstrated that the proposed modeling method and control algorithm could achieve high control performance.关键词
